While I was wildly entertained throughout most of this book, I felt so letdown by the “hehe whoops, just needed to do a summer of sugaring to build my confidence, off to do photography now! 🤪✌🏼” tone of the ending.
From the synopsis I thought I would be getting a bit more substance from this, but any sort of intersectionality is so shallow, it’s laughable. A quick read on audio, definitely recommend it in this format if you pick it up.
